We are delighted to announce that Georgy Ewing is stepping into the role of Volunteer Coordinator at BikeSA.
Georgy will become the main day-to-day contact for our volunteers, working closely with them across BikeSA’s rides, tours and events. She will support Amy Giannakis, who will continue to oversee the volunteer program and help guide its ongoing development.
Many members of the BikeSA community will already know Georgy. She first volunteered with BikeSA around 10 years ago, after putting her hand up to help with morning tea on an Outback Odyssey. She enjoyed being part of the trip so much that she never stopped volunteering.
Since then, Georgy estimates that she has volunteered on five Odysseys, six Annual Tours, around 40 Grand Slams, three Flinders Escapes and a range of other BikeSA events.
“That’s an awful lot of biscuits and fruit cake!” Georgy says. “I’ve been rained and hailed on, experienced thunderstorms, towed a trailer full of wine partway around Kangaroo Island and had my swag fall down in the middle of the night. And it’s been fun.”
Originally from New Zealand, cycling was a regular part of Georgy’s childhood. She would ride five miles to school each day, or one mile to the school bus when she felt like taking the easier option. These days, she enjoys gentler rides to the shops and spending time riding with her grandchildren.
For Georgy, volunteering with BikeSA has been an opportunity to explore different parts of South Australia, support people in their cycling and become part of a close community.
“It’s a fantastic group of people, both volunteers and riders, and I’ve made many friends,” she says. “I’m looking forward to this next chapter and continuing to support BikeSA.”
Georgy brings extensive firsthand knowledge of volunteering at BikeSA, along with a genuine appreciation for the people who make our events and programs possible. Her appointment will provide volunteers with an experienced and familiar day-to-day contact, while Amy’s ongoing oversight will ensure continuity and continued improvement across the volunteer program.
